Gitlab
GitLab is a complete DevOps platform delivered as a single application. It provides a comprehensive set of tools and features for software development, including version control, continuous integration and delivery (CI/CD), issue tracking, code review, and collaboration.
Extending with Custom Integrations
How does it integrate?
OAuth or Token (self-hosted docs)
Documentation & Resources